The Supacat ATMP in the CASEVAC (Casualty Evacuation) configuration was designed to rapidly recover wounded soldiers from difficult terrain and transport them to a casualty collection point or helicopter landing zone. Thanks to its exceptional off-road capability, low ground pressure, and air-transportability, the ATMP was particularly well-suited for air-mobile operations by the British Army and Royal Marines. Since its introduction in the late 1980s, the vehicle has been used in numerous support roles, including as a casualty transporter.

For casualty transport, the ATMP was fitted with a special stretcher mount that allowed NATO-standard stretchers to be securely attached. Depending on the mission and equipment, up to four recumbent casualties could be transported, with the stretchers mounted in tiers or pairs on a frame. There was also space for medical supplies and one or two accompanying personnel. This configuration was tested during exercises by British airborne brigades and proved to be an effective solution for the rapid evacuation of wounded personnel from rugged terrain.

The vehicle's open design facilitated access to patients and allowed for quick loading and unloading. At the same time, the absence of an enclosed cabin meant that casualties could only be protected from the elements by tarpaulins or weather covers. Consequently, the ATMP was not intended as a full-fledged ambulance, but rather as a highly mobile CASEVAC vehicle designed to transport the injured out of the danger zone to further medical care as quickly as possible. In this role, the ATMP was deployed during exercises and operations involving British airborne and commando units. Its ability to operate in terrain impassable to larger medical vehicles made it a vital link between the front line and medical facilities further to the rear. Furthermore, the vehicle's modular design allowed the stretcher assembly to be quickly swapped out for a cargo bed or other mission-specific equipment when required.

For modelers, the Supacat ATMP equipped with stretchers represents a unique and realistic variant of the vehicle. Details such as the intricate stretcher frame, the stacked stretchers, medical backpacks, IV bags, and personal gear lend the model an authentic feel. A diorama depicting the transport of wounded personnel to a Boeing CH-47 Chinook or a forward medical post is particularly evocative, illustrating an often-overlooked yet crucial aspect of modern military logistics.
